actor
someone whose job involves performing in movies, plays, or series
An actor is a person who performs in plays, movies, television shows, or other forms of entertainment by portraying characters through speech, movement, and expression. They interpret scripts, embody their characters, and convey emotions and stories to the audience. Actors work with directors and other cast members to bring a script to life, using their skills in voice, body language, and improvisation to create believable and engaging performances. Their role involves rehearsing, memorizing lines, and adapting to the needs of the production to deliver a compelling and convincing performance.

actriz
a woman whose job involves performing in movies, plays, or series
An actress is a female performer who acts in plays, films, television shows, or other forms of entertainment. She brings characters to life through her interpretation of scripts, using her skills in speech, movement, and expression. The actress collaborates with directors and other cast members to deliver engaging performances, conveying emotions and advancing the story. Her role involves rehearsing lines, developing her character, and adapting to the needs of the production to create a convincing and impactful portrayal.

profesor
someone who teaches things to people, particularly in a school
A teacher is someone who works primarily in a classroom setting to help students learn and develop their knowledge in specific subjects. They create lesson plans, explain concepts, and assess students' understanding through tests, assignments, and activities. Teachers are typically responsible for guiding students through a curriculum and ensuring they meet educational standards. Their role focuses on fostering academic growth and providing support to students as they learn.

(alumno)
estudiante
a person who is studying at a school, university, or college
A student is an individual formally enrolled in an educational institution, such as a school, college, or university, to pursue specific academic goals. Students attend classes, complete assignments, and often work toward earning qualifications or degrees. This term typically applies to those in structured learning environments, especially at higher levels of education.
